Is Sharing Music Legal?
Copyright law protects original works of authorship, including literary,
dramatic, musical, artistic, and certain other intellectual compositions.
Individuals, who reproduce, distribute copies, publicly perform
or display works without the copyright owners consent, may be in
violation of the law.

Stay legal and avoid breaking the law
Quick steps to stay 100% legal:
Make sure there are no potentially infringing files in your
shared folders - meaning only files that are in the public domain,
for which you have permission to share or are available under
pro-sharing license.
Remove potentially misleading files names that might be
confused with the name of an RIAA artist or song (e.g. Usher
or Madonna) from your shared folder.
Disable the sharing or uploading features on your P2P application
that allow other users on the network to get copies of files
from your computer.
